The University of Rostock is seeking a Research Associate in Power Electronics to contribute to the WindTurbine2030 project. This role focuses on developing grid-forming converter control systems for wind energy plants, a key technology for Germany's energy transition. Day-to-day tasks involve researching advanced control concepts, simulating the power section and control of converters, and testing these concepts in a laboratory environment. The ideal candidate holds a Master's degree (or equivalent) in Electrical Engineering, possesses excellent knowledge of power electronics and control engineering, and has professional experience in converter control, preferably for PV or wind energy systems. This is a full-time, fixed-term position until January 31, 2029, offering the opportunity for doctoral studies (Promotion) and engaging in cutting-edge research crucial for modern electrical grids.
